The Fault in Our Stars

John Green's book The Fault in Our Stars is about teenagers who have cancer. Sixteen-year-old Hazel Grace Lancaster had cancer that has spread to her lungs and she is going to die. She has to live with an oxygen tank attached to her nose. She got it when she was just 13 years old. She's in a Support Group with other teenagers with cancer. One day, Hazel meets a 17-year old guy named Augustus Waters. Augustus has been free from cancer fourteen mounths but he lost his leg because of it. They start to hang out and fall in love after a few weeks.
